3 barbel to about 9lb and one 3lb chub, all on feeder with pellets. Two barbel lost due to cut offs on rocks / weed.
Very scenic fishery, good directions and access to the site. However, swims almost non existent and tricky, verging on difficult access to the river. I think the notes say 'wild fishing' take this to mean there aren't really swims / pegs like those that you might be used to on other WUF stretches. Flattened grass is not a swim. Not a fishery I'll be going back to.

A very hot day. Thomas Wood not really as advertised. Very few accessible swims, we walked the entire beat and found maybe 4/5 in total. Largely steep overgrown banks but a "wild fishery" certainly. If you are with a pal be prepared to be a good distance apart. Fish not feeding in warm water. More canoes and kayaks than you could shake a stick at - but generally respectful. One big fish lost and one good chub on the bank.

Lovely stretch of the wye and the fishing was very good , fished usual method of feeder and bookies/pellets. Average size of the barbel was 6 to 8 lbs. Access to the swims we fished was pretty treacherous and could do with so steps dug to make safer. Could do with a few more swims in the lower downstream section and be aware of anglers do fish the opposite bank. Overall a very enjoyable session and we were pleased with our results.
WUF Note : The Wye is a Site of Special Scientific Interest (SSSI) and Special Area of Conservation (SAC). There are therefore strict controls on what can be done to fisheries with steep banks. Difficulty in access can also be exaggerated (not only when the banks are wet but also) during exceptionally dry periods.
